re PR c++/44444 (-Wunused-but-set-variable problem with field references)

	PR c++/44444
	* expr.c (mark_exp_read): Handle INDIRECT_REF.
	* cvt.c (convert_to_void): Handle INDIRECT_REF like
	handled_component_p.

	* g++.dg/warn/Wunused-var-12.C: New test.
